城市抢“人”大战与企业创新 被引量:22

Wars for “Talent” in Cities and Corporate Innovation

摘要 研究城市抢"人"大战对推动区域创新驱动城市发展具有重要意义。本文利用2008—2014年国家统计局的全国创新调查企业数据库数据,运用两阶段最小二乘法(2SLS)研究科技人才规模对企业创新的影响效应。研究发现:在我国,科技人才规模对企业创新存在一个约为488人的"规模阈值",并且大部分企业的科技人才规模低于"规模阈值";对于不同特征的城市,科技人才规模对企业创新的影响效应存在"对偶性";城市人口规模在科技人才规模与企业创新之间具有正向调节效应。城市抢"人"策略应与城市特征有效结合,从而推动区域创新驱动城市发展。 It is of great theoretical and practical significance for regional innovation-driven development to study the wars for talents in cities. Based on the national innovation survey enterprise database from the National Bureau of Statistics from 2008 to 2014,this paper used the two-stage least square method(2 SLS) to study the effect of sci-tech talent scale on corporate innovation. The main findings were as follows. Firstly, there was a "scale threshold" of roughly 488 people for sci-tech talent scale affecting corporate innovation in China, and the sci-tech talent scales in most enterprises were lower than the "scale threshold". Secondly, there was a"dual effect"in this influence mechanism for the cities with various features. Finally, urban population size had a significant positive moderating effect here. Therefore, we proposed that, the strategy for talents had to effectively integrate with city features, so as to promote regional innovation-driven urban development.
